Hatton Cross is usually good for a few service vehicles, and there are three line-ups of Abellio cars there in today's batch of photos. These also serve to show how the Abellio fleet is gradually moving away from being dominated by Ford Fiestas. This first view was taken on 24th October 2023 and features a couple of Fiestas on the left (both with 'local' lettering/numbers on their bonnets). In the middle is a recent addition in the shape of Kia Ceed estate AJ17MJK, still in unmarked black. On the right are Vauxhall Astra SG67VFV and Ford Galaxy ET11KWV.

Following the management buy-out of Abellio's UK bus and rail operations in early 2023, I had expected the name to be changed. The Abellio name belongs to NS (Dutch Railways), the previous owners, and is still used for operations in Germany. The new owner was called Transport UK Group and this name has recently been seen applied to a new bus on delivery to what was Abellio London. Having said that, several other buses in the same batch still had Abellio London names applied, so we shall have to wait and see.
